Choosing the Right Shopping Transaction Software for Modern Retailers


In a digital marketplace where frictionless checkout can make or break a sale, shopping transaction software has become the backbone of modern retail. From independent online shops to multinational enterprise brands, businesses depend on transaction systems to process payments, manage orders, synchronize inventory, and create the seamless customer experience that drives loyalty and revenue. Choosing the right solution requires balancing features, scalability, integrations, security, and cost.

Transaction software spans a wide range of products and deployment models. On one end are hosted SaaS platforms that bundle storefront, payments, and order management into monthly subscriptions. On the other end are enterprise commerce suites and headless commerce solutions that offer deep customization, global scaling, advanced personalization, and higher price tags. Between these extremes sit cloud platforms, plugins for content management systems, and point of sale systems that bridge physical stores with online channels.

Key features to evaluate include checkout flexibility, support for multiple payment methods and currencies, fraud detection, tokenization of card data, PCI compliance, tax and shipping calculators, returns management, and APIs for integrations with ERP and CRM systems. Merchants who expect rapid growth or high seasonal spikes should prioritize platforms that scale dynamically and offer robust CDNs, queueing, and failover systems to maintain uptime during traffic surges.

Security and regulatory compliance are non negotiable. Transaction systems must adhere to PCI standards and protect sensitive payment data through encryption and tokenization. Many vendors now bundle built in fraud scoring and machine learning engines that analyze transaction patterns and flag risky orders. For businesses operating across regions, the software must also handle local tax rules, digital invoicing regulations, and GDPR style privacy requirements.

Another important consideration is the software ecosystem and extensibility. A rich app marketplace and well documented APIs reduce the need for custom development and speed time to market for advanced features such as subscription billing, loyalty programs, or headless storefronts. Some SaaS platforms provide a vast marketplace of prebuilt integrations for logistics, marketing automation, analytics, and customer service that make it easy to assemble a complete commerce stack without building everything from scratch.

Cost models vary widely and often reflect the target buyer. Small and mid market merchants can find cost effective plans that charge a modest monthly subscription and a small per transaction fee. These plans are designed for rapid onboarding, minimal technical overhead, and predictable budgeting. Enterprise offerings, however, frequently transition to quote based pricing that factors in expected annual gross merchandise value, number of storefronts, customizations, and service level agreements. Large brands that need global rollouts, advanced personalization, and high throughput must be prepared for significantly higher investment in exchange for the enterprise grade capabilities they require.

Public price points for enterprise commerce platforms make this contrast visible. For example, one well known enterprise ecommerce plan for high volume merchants starts at roughly two thousand five hundred US dollars per month for standard contracts, making the annual baseline cost close to thirty thousand dollars. Other enterprise commerce vendors publish variable pricing and may charge by negotiated quote. Reports and industry summaries suggest that large scale implementations can escalate dramatically, with some enterprise commerce projects costing well into the six figure range annually when full service, customization, and managed support are included. 

Total cost of ownership extends beyond subscription or license fees. Implementation fees, theme and extension purchases, custom development, third party integrations, hosting, security audits, middleware, payment gateway fees, and ongoing maintenance all add up. For custom built commerce sites or those that require deep integrations with legacy systems, initial setup costs can start in the tens of thousands and climb into the hundreds of thousands depending on scope. Industry guides note that enterprise ecommerce projects commonly range from twenty thousand dollars at the low end for initial builds to several hundred thousand dollars for fully custom, multi country platforms. 

When evaluating platforms, create a realistic projection for the first three years that includes both recurring and one time costs. Include estimates for peak season scaling, fraud prevention budgets, and customer support staffing. Consider modular alternatives that let you start small with core functionality and add advanced capabilities as revenue grows. This approach reduces risk and preserves flexibility for future architectural changes.

Integration strategy deserves special attention. A headless commerce approach separates frontend presentation from backend commerce capabilities and is increasingly popular with brands that need custom user experiences across web, mobile apps, and in store kiosks. Headless architectures typically rely on robust commerce APIs and microservices, and they enable faster iterations on design and conversions without touching core transaction logic. However headless systems demand more developer resources and a stronger ops practice to maintain performance and security.

Payment processing is another decision point. Businesses can use built in payment processors offered by some commerce SaaS vendors, or choose third party gateways. Built in processors simplify reconciliation and reduce integration work, but third party gateways may offer better regional coverage, lower card rates, or better support for alternative payment methods in specific markets. When choosing a gateway, analyze fee structures, chargeback handling processes, and settlement timing.

Operational readiness matters as much as technology. Ensure teams are prepared for peak periods, returns processing, and fraud spikes. Design workflows so that issues are resolved quickly, and instrument your stack with observability and analytics to spot anomalies in real time. Efficient operations reduce lost sales and protect margins.

There is also an increasing emphasis on customer experience optimization through personalization and conversions focused features. Platforms that include server side or edge personalization, A B testing, and built in recommendations engines reduce the need for additional tooling. For brands with large catalogs and complex pricing rules, advanced product information management and price book capabilities are critical to maintain consistency across channels and promotions.

For merchants who value speed of launch and predictable pricing, packaged SaaS offerings remain attractive. For organizations that require bespoke experiences, complex integrations, and extreme scale, enterprise commerce suites or custom builds are the right fit despite higher costs. In either case, prioritize vendors that demonstrate strong security posture, transparent pricing for enterprise engagements, and a track record of stability and performance.

Finally, plan for evolution. The commerce landscape changes quickly with new payment rail options, privacy regulations, and customer expectations. Choose a commerce partner and an architecture that supports continuous improvement and can adapt to new channels such as social commerce, conversational commerce, and in store digital experiences.

In summary, shopping transaction software is no longer a commodity. It is a strategic platform that affects conversion, customer retention, and operational efficiency. Evaluate solutions not just on sticker price but on the total cost, the speed to market, and the ability to support the business as it grows. For businesses aiming at the enterprise level, be prepared for pricing that can run from several thousand dollars per month to six figure annual investments for fully managed, highly customized deployments, depending on scope and vendor
